Как я могу наложить изображения в PyQt, используя QGraphicsScene и QGraphicsView - PullRequest
1 голос
/ 06 июня 2011

Допустим, у меня есть два изображения: изображение A и изображение B. Используя QGraphicsScene и QGraphicsView, как я могу нарисовать изображение A на фоне и слой B поверх изображения A?

Заранее спасибо.

1 Ответ

3 голосов
/ 06 июня 2011

Если у вас есть QGraphicsItem s, на котором вы рисуете свои изображения, вы можете использовать setZValue для установки пользовательского порядка стеков.

Если вам нужен только фон на сцене, вы можете воспользоваться слоями сцены , например, используйте backgroundBrush , чтобы изменить фон, а затем нарисуйте другие вещи поверх этого.

...